Profile:
Phil Palmer is best known for his work as a session musician, and for his collaborations with many artists, such as, among others, Robbie Williams, Lucio Battisti, Pet Shop Boys, Eric Clapton, Wishbone Ash, Thomas Anders, Joan Armatrading, Roger Daltrey, Dire Straits, Bob Dylan, Tina Turner, Melanie C., Pete Townshend, Chris De Burgh, Bryan Adams, Claudio Baglioni, George Michael and Renato Zero. Palmer also plays with a side project called "Blue Tuesday", and in 1993, he was a co-founder of a band called "Spin 1ne 2wo", along with Tony Levin, Paul Carrack (of Mike and the Mechanics), Rupert Hine and Steve Ferrone. The Spin 1ne 2wo published only one self-titled album, made up of classic rock covers.
